Forum
Php üzerinden basit sql sorgularını sorunsuz çalıştırabiliyorum. Ancak Şöyle bir sorguyu çalıştıramadım.
3 adımlı sorgu;
1) Belirli bir sorgudan dönen değerler geçici tabloya atılıyor (select into)
2) Geçici tabloda pivot uygulanarak, veriler çekiliyor (pivot)
3) Geçici tablo siliniyor.
Bilgi; Php den Mssql e PDO ile bağlanıyorum. Sql komutlarını $sorgu = $conn->query($query); ile çalıştırıyorum.
[url= https://i.hizliresim.com/okMl29.jp g" target="_blank">https://i.hizliresim.com/okMl29.jp g"/> [/img][/url]
ALINAN HATA AŞAĞIDADIR.
[url= https://i.hizliresim.com/ZEyRD3.jp g" target="_blank">https://i.hizliresim.com/ZEyRD3.jp g"/> [/img][/url]
merhaba, muhtemel taminimi belirtmek isterim.
Siz bu sql kodlarını muhtemelen direk management studiodan alıp direk formatlı bir biçimde php ye aktarıyorsunuz
sql sytnax hatası oldugu gozukuyor ekranlarda bunun yerıne once notpad++ gıbı bır programa alıo aşağı sağ köşede textinizin utf-8 olduğundan emin olun daha sonra boşlukları kaldırarak mumkun oldugunca tek satır haline getirip bir deneme yapın.
SQL Management studiodan aldığınız scriptlerde new line gibi bizim göremediğimiz ama editör tarafından gönderilen kodlar olma ihtimalı bulunmaktadır. Teyit için yukarıdaki yönetemi denermisiniz
saygılar
ProfectSoft Yazılım ve Danışmanlık Hizmetleri
LogPusher & Bifyou E-Commerce System
www.profectsoft.com
Bahsettiğiniz yöntemde sonuç aynı oldu. Utf-8 olarak gözüküyor.
Birden fazla sorguyu bir arada çalıştırdığı için olabilir diye düşünüyorum.
Sorgu aşamaları;
1- Birden fazla tablodan yapılan sorgu yeni tabloya atılıyor
2- Yeni tabloda pivot uygulanıyor
3- Yeni tablo siliniyor.
[url= https://i.hizliresim.com/GyQQ7Z.pn g" target="_blank">https://i.hizliresim.com/GyQQ7Z.pn g"/> [/img][/url]